@Walrus 🦭/acc Walrus zapewnia dostępność i niezawodność danych poprzez projektowanie sieci z uwzględnieniem awarii — nie ma powodu ich obawiać.

Gdy dane są przechowywane w Walrus, nie są przechowywane jako pojedynczy plik ani w pełnej kopii na wszystkich węzłach. Zamiast tego dane są dzielone na wiele małych fragmentów, nazywanych kawałkami, przy użyciu kodowania z wykorzystaniem technik Reed–Solomon. Te kawałki są następnie rozprowadzane na szerokiej liczbie niezależnych węzłów przechowywania.

Główną zaletą tego podejścia jest odporność. Walrus nie wymaga, by wszystkie węzły były włączone, aby odtworzyć dane. O ile dostępna jest wystarczająca część kawałków, oryginalny obiekt może zostać w pełni odtworzony. W praktyce oznacza to, że dane pozostają dostępne nawet wtedy, gdy do dwóch trzecich węzłów uczestniczących w sieci jest nieaktywnych lub awaryjnych.

To podejście znacznie zmniejsza koszty przechowywania, jednocześnie zwiększając niezawodność. Nie ma jednego punktu awarii, nie ma potrzeby polegania na zaufanych operatorach, a także nie ma potrzeby kosztownego pełnego replikowania danych. Dostępność pojawia się naturalnie dzięki rozproszeniu i matematyce, a nie poprzez nadmiarowe kopiowanie danych.

W uproszczeniu, Walrus traktuje awarie jako normalne warunki. Łącząc kodowanie z wykorzystaniem technik Reed–Solomon z szerokim rozproszeniem, zapewnia, że dane pozostają dostępne, trwałe i niezawodne — dokładnie to, czego oczekuje rozproszone przechowywanie danych.#walrus $WAL

WAL
WAL
0.084
+2.19%